The Joy of Riding Choosing the Right Kids' Hardtail Mountain Bike Mountain biking is an exhilarating outdoor sport that offers a unique blend of adventure, exercise, and fun. For children, a hardtail mountain bike can be an excellent introduction to the world of biking. With its straightforward design and ability to tackle a variety of terrains, a hardtail mountain bike can help kids build confidence, develop essential riding skills, and foster a love for the great outdoors. In this article, we will explore the benefits of hardtail mountain bikes for kids and provide tips on selecting the right one. What is a Hardtail Mountain Bike? A hardtail mountain bike is characterized by having a solid rear frame with no rear suspension, which distinguishes it from full-suspension bikes that feature shock absorbers both at the front and rear. This design makes hardtails lighter and more efficient for climbing, making them an ideal choice for younger riders who are just starting to explore mountain biking. Benefits of Hardtail Mountain Bikes for Kids 1. Simplicity and Durability The absence of rear suspension in hardtails means there are fewer moving parts, resulting in a simpler, more robust bike. This design can withstand the rigors of rough terrain and the inevitable bumps and tumbles that young riders might encounter. For parents, it often translates to lower maintenance costs and less worry about repairs. 2. Improved Riding Skills A hardtail mountain bike encourages riders to develop better technique and control. Since the bike does not absorb all the bumps, young cyclists learn how to navigate obstacles and uneven terrain more effectively. This skill-building is crucial, as it helps foster confidence and adaptability in various riding conditions. 3. Weight and Efficiency Hardtails generally weigh less than their full-suspension counterparts. For kids who are still developing their strength and stamina, a lighter bike can make a significant difference. It allows them to climb hills easily and maneuver through technical sections of a trail without becoming overly fatigued. 4. Affordability Hardtail mountain bikes are usually more budget-friendly than full-suspension models. For parents looking to introduce their kids to biking without breaking the bank, this makes hardtails a cost-effective choice. There are many options available in various price ranges, offering great value for money. 5. Versatility These bikes are versatile and can be used for various types of riding, including cross-country trails, smooth paths, and even light downhill adventures. As kids grow and their biking skills improve, a hardtail can adapt to a wide range of cycling experiences. kids hardtail mountain bike Choosing the Right Kids' Hardtail Mountain Bike Selecting the ideal hardtail mountain bike for your child involves several key considerations 1. Size and Fit Bike size is critical for comfort and control. Make sure to choose a bike that fits well; your child should be able to touch the ground with their feet when seated. Most brands provide sizing charts based on the child's height, so take measurements before you shop. 2. Frame Material Bike frames are typically made from aluminum or steel. Aluminum is lighter and resistant to rust, making it a popular choice for kids’ bikes. Steel, while heavier, is known for its durability. Consider your child's riding habits and preferences when choosing frame material. 3. Wheels and Tires Wheel size affects performance and handling. Smaller wheels (24 inches) are usually best for younger riders, while larger wheels (26 inches or more) may suit older or taller children. The type of tires matters too; wider tires provide better traction and stability on rough terrain. 4. Components Look for quality components like brakes, gears, and suspension forks. While most hardtails have front suspension, ensure the fork has good travel and is made by a reputable brand to guarantee a smooth ride. 5. Test Ride Whenever possible, take your child for a test ride. This experience will help them gauge comfort and control over the bike. It’s essential that they feel confident and excited about their new ride. Conclusion A kids' hardtail mountain bike presents an incredible opportunity for young riders to discover the joys of biking while building essential skills. With their durability, simplicity, and versatility, hardtails are perfect for kids eager to explore trails and embrace the outdoors. When selecting a bike, focus on size, fit, materials, and components to ensure a safe and enjoyable riding experience. With the right hardtail mountain bike, your child will be ready to embark on countless adventures and create lifelong memories in the great outdoors. Happy riding!
